The fact that he has made that statement however means two things:
1) He's not even aware of the laws that are applicable to the motor trade
2) He doesn't want to sort out anyone's problems post-sale

Due to those facts, even if the law states he has to do X/Y/Z you could end up having such a battle it's not worth the effort. It's for exactly these reasons I'd rather now buy private, and have an immediate couple of hundred quid saving (at least) to act as 'insurance' against any faults. Less hassle, less outlay. smile

don't do it.

They are made in france. not at all the japanese made and reliable cars you expect.

When you go to see them you will see a little sticker in the top left of the window with 'made in france'. it's a warning.

I had a 53 plate one for a year,luckily with full toyota warranty. it spent about a month in the garage being fixed.

On the other hand they do handle well, but the 1.3 doesn't have enough poke, especially for hills, so you do have to push it. get the 1.5 instead.
The rear seats moving backwards and forwards is awesome though, so make sure this works. it's a godsend if you have a lot of shopping or need a lot of leg space in the back. just not both together!
